Understanding Trade Directories

A company listing is a curated listing of businesses, offerings, and specialists arranged by categories such as industry, area, or niche. For Australian enterprises, this means you have the ability to reach various local directory listings customized for the distinct needs of the Australian economy. Company listings in Australia include comprehensive listings to niche directories that focus on particular sectors or locations.

Types of Business Directories in Australia

Australia presents a range of company listings serving different needs:

Comprehensive Listings: These directories, such as TrueLocal and LocalSearch, offer a broad variety of listings across multiple sectors. They are ideal for firms looking to engage a broad audience.

AreaSpecific Directories: These directories focus on certain locations within Australia, such as the Melbourne Business Directory or Brisbane. They are ideal for firms targeting clients in particular cities or areas.

IndustrySpecific Directories: For companies functioning in niche markets, sectorfocused listings can be invaluable. These directories serve particular niches, making it easier for firms to engage their desired customers.

WebBased Listings: With the rise of online services, digital directories have become increasingly popular. They provide ease of use for both businesses and customers. Examples of this include Hotfrog and Gumtree.

Pros of Complimentary vs. Premium Business Directories

Many business directories feature both complimentary and paid listing services. Here’s a breakdown to assist in your decision which is best for your firm:

Complimentary Listings: These directories provide basic listing services at no charge. While they bring a costeffective option, the features may be minimal. Nocost listings are ideal for new companies or emerging firms looking to build an digital footprint.

Paid Business Directories: Subscriptionbased directories often come with enhanced features such as greater exposure, priority placement, company directory listing and detailed analytics. These directories can be beneficial for companies looking for more indepth exposure and performance data.
